How To Seek Justice After Getting Into A Collision Caused By Failure To Dim High Beams

Posted on

Driving at night has numerous challenges, especially if roads don’t have sufficient light. However, you will find that in such cases, some motorists use full-beam lights to increase their driving visibility. Unfortunately, you should know that driving with full lights can temporarily blind the drivers approaching the vehicle. As a result, they could get into collisions that cause injuries to drivers and other road users. Note that when a motorist injures you in a crash caused by failure to dim high beams, you have a right to get compensation for your damages. Read More»

How The Statute Of Limitations Affect Injury Claims

Posted on

One of the main reasons to consult with a personal injury lawyer early in the claims process is to ensure you’ll stay ahead of the statute of limitations. A statutory limit exists in every state regarding how long you have to officially start a claim. If you fail to file the claim in time, the insurance company or the defendant has the right to reject it without further review. Likewise, they can ask a judge to dismiss any lawsuit you might bring on the same basis. Read More»
